    Abstract: Whether influenza vaccination (FV) is associated with the severity of immune-related adverse events (IRAEs) in patients with advanced thoracic cancer on immune checkpoint inhibitors (ICIs) is not fully understood. Methods Patients enrolled in this retrospective cohort study were identified from the Vanderbilt BioVU database and their medical records were reviewed. Patients with advanced thoracic cancer who received FV within 3 months prior to or during their ICI treatment period were enrolled in the FV-positive cohort and those who did not were enrolled in the FV-negative cohort. The primary objective was to detect whether FV is associated with decreased IRAE severity. The secondary objectives were to evaluate whether FV is associated with a decreased risk for grade 3–5 IRAEs and better survival times. Multivariable ordinal logistic regression was used for the primary analysis. Results A total of 142 and 105 patients were enrolled in the FV-positive and FV-negative cohorts, respectively. There was no statistically significant difference in patient demographics or cumulative incidences of IRAEs between the two cohorts. In the primary analysis, FV was inversely associated with the severity of IRAEs (OR 0.63; p=0.046). In the secondary analysis, FV was associated with a decreased risk for grade 3–5 IRAEs (OR 0.42; p=0.005). Multivariable Cox regression showed that FV was not associated with survival times. Conclusions Our study showed that FV does not increase toxicity for patients with advanced thoracic cancer on ICIs and is associated with a decreased risk for grade 3–5 IRAEs. No statistically significant survival differences were found between patients with and without FV.

    Abstract: Associations between Asian lung cancer (LC) and breast cancer (BC) are unknown. This study evaluates associations between LC and BC in the Taiwan population. Methods This study was based on the Taiwan National Health Insurance data and Taiwan Cancer Registry. The cohorts included women with newly diagnosed LC or BC between 2000 and 2011 and an age- and sex-stratified random sample as a noncancer comparison cohort during the same period. Cox proportional hazards regression analysis was used to determine the risks. The National Taiwan University Hospital (NTUH) cohort, which comprised patients with confirmed pathology diagnoses of double BC/LC, was reviewed. Results In 32,824 women with LC, there were increased risks for synchronous BC in patients younger than age 50 years (hazard ratio, 5.80; 95% CI, 1.83 to 18.73), age 50 to 59 years (HR, 2.37; 95% CI, 1.02 to 5.54), and age 60 to 69 years (HR, 4.42; 95% CI, 1.91 to 10.2). In the 88,446 women with BC, there were increased risks for synchronous LC in patients age 40 to 59 years (HR, 5.86; 95% CI, 3.05 to 11.3) and older than 60 years (HR, 1.98; 95% CI, 1.04 to 3.77). In the 128-patient NTUH double LC/BC cohort, 77 (60%) had both cancers diagnosed within 5 years of each other. Conclusion LC is associated with an increased risk for synchronous BC in Taiwan and vice versa. Radiotherapy might not be a major risk factor for LC in BC survivors. Etiology for double LC/BC deserves additional exploration and cross-racial genomic studies.

    Abstract: e20087 Background: Immunotherapy targeting PD-1/PD-L1 axis has yielded fruitful results in non-small cell lung cancers (NSCLCs). Evidences showed that treatment responses are likely correlated with tumor PD-L1 expression levels, which is especially true in the first line setting. Results from Keynote-021 suggested that pembrolizumab plus platinum-pemetrexed doublet came out with better overall response rate and progression free survival as compared to chemotherapy alone even in the PD-L1 low-expression group. Nevertheless, grade III and IV toxicities were much frequently observed in the combinational arm. The aim of the current study is to investigate the effect of chemotherapeutics on PD-L1 priming in NSCLCs so as to provide a better option in the chemo-immunotherapy combinational setting. Methods: NSCLC cell lines CL1-5, CL141, and H1299 were treated with a platinum-based drug (cisplatin), microtubule-targeted agents (paclitaxel or vinorelbine), or antimetabolites (pemetrexed or gemcitabine) for 24 to 72 hrs. The concentration of each drug selected for experiments was stepping-down titrated from the IC50s, with the maximum concentration allowed being 10 μM. The priming effects of chemotherapeutics on PD-L1 expression were evaluated with RT-qPCR, Immunoblotting and FACSCalibur flow cytometer. The functionality of the induced PD-L1 was examined by the T cell cytotoxic assay and the IL-2 production ability, done with co-cultured systems containing chemo-primed tumor cells and activated T cells. Results: The results showed that pemetrexed or gemcitabine, but not cisplatin, paclitaxel or vinorelbine, effectively induced PD-L1 expression at concentrations below the IC50s. Membranous distribution of the induced PD-L1 was observed. Addition of anti-PD-L1 blocking antibody in the co-cultured system increased T cell cytotoxic ability and promoted IL-2 production, implicating the biological functionality of the induced PD-L1. Conclusions: The data suggested that pemetrexed or gemcitabine effectively primed the expression of biologically functional PD-L1 in NSCLC cells. The results implicate that pemetrexed or gemcitabine alone may be a good combinational candidate for PD-L1-targeted therapy in NSCLCs.

    Abstract: 4116 Background: Despite the therapeutic promise of ICIs for patients (pts) with some advanced malignancies, they are FDA-approved for only a few GI cancer pts. In NSCLC, melanoma and urothelial carcinoma, there is emerging data that pts who experience IRAEs while on ICIs have improved outcomes compared with pts who do not. This association in GI cancer pts has not been reported. Methods: We retrospectively analyzed outcomes for metastatic GI cancer pts receiving ICIs for FDA-approved indications (later-line MSI-H tumors, 2 nd line hepatocellular carcinoma (HCC), 3 rd line PD-L1+ gastric (GA)/gastroesophageal junction (GEJ) adenocarcinoma), at Vanderbilt Ingram Cancer Center, Winship Cancer Institute and Stanford Cancer Institute. Our primary aim was to compare progression-free survival (PFS) and overall survival (OS) between pts who did and did not experience IRAEs. Secondary aims were comparison of these outcomes within pts who experienced IRAEs, by initial IRAE severity (Grade (G)3/G4 vs G1/G2) (CTCAE v5.0), time-to-onset (TTO) (≤ 6 weeks (w) vs 〉 6 w) and management (steroids vs drug cessation vs observation). PFS and OS were determined by Kaplan-Meier (KM) analysis; KM comparisons were done by the logrank test. Results: Between 1/2015-12/2018 61 GI cancer pts with HCC (28), colorectal cancer (27) and GA/GEJ cancer (6) were treated with ICIs; median age was 63 years. The majority (59) received single-agent nivolumab or pembrolizumab while minority (2) received nivolumab and ipilimumab; median time on ICIs was 5.9 months (mos). Twenty-four pts experienced initial IRAEs (6 G3/G4, 18 G1/G2); median TTO was 3.8 mos. Pts who experienced any IRAE had improvements in PFS and OS compared to those who did not (PFS: 32.4 mos (95% confidence interval (CI), 32.4-not reached (NR)) vs 4.8 mos (95% CI, 2.9-8.7), p = 0.0001; OS: 32.4 mos (95% CI, 32.4-NR) vs 8.5 mos (95% CI, 6-NR), p = 0.0036). Among pts who experienced IRAEs, PFS and OS differences between above-specified subgroups did not meet statistical significance. Conclusions: GI cancer pts who experienced IRAEs while on ICIs had marked improvements in PFS and OS compared to those who did not, suggesting the predictive potential for IRAEs as a clinical biomarker in this population.

    Abstract: e15067 Background: Approvals of immune checkpoint inhibitors (ICI) were made based on positive clinical trial results analyzed by the Cox proportional hazards (PH) model. With ICI data, however, long tails and early crossover in survival curves, which violate the Cox PH assumption, can lead to misinterpretation of clinical significance of findings. Here we introduce the Cox-TEL and show the differences of study results before and after Cox-TEL adjustment using KEYNOTE 042 and 045 as examples. Methods: Cox-TEL is built on the mathematical foundation of Taylor expansion. As an easily implemented alternative of PH cure model, it not only infers associations between survival probabilities of the two study arms among patients without long-term survival (poor-responders), but also estimates differences in proportion (DP) between arms among patients in the long-tail segment of the survival curve (true-responders). Results: In KEYNOTE 042, the Cox-TEL HRs for death were statistically insignificant across all subgroups. The trend of DP, on the other hand, is positively related to that of PD-L1 TPS and inverted related to that of Cox HR when the PD-L1 ≥50% cohort is covered. In KEYNOTE 045, the Cox-TEL HRs suggested that for the poor-responders, pembrolizumab did not do better than chemotherapy in terms of overall survival (OS) and might do harm to the patients in terms of progression-free survival (PFS). For the true-responders, DPs of OS and PFS were both statistically significant (Table). Conclusions: Our data demonstrated the biases derived from insufficient data analyses and strengthened the necessity of analytic model revisits in the new oncology era of which cure for advanced cancers is no longer impossible.     Abstract: The high 5-year disease relapse rate in patients with stage I lung adenocarcinoma indicates the need for additional risk stratification parameters. This study assessed whether gene signatures translate into a pathologic feature for better disease stratification. Materials and Methods The mutual interdependence and risk stratification power of three gene signatures, cell cycle, hypoxia, and mammalian target of rapamycin (mTOR), were investigated in nine cohorts of patients with lung adenocarcinoma and five cohorts of patients with lung squamous cell carcinoma. The translation from gene signatures to a pathologic feature, tumor necrosis, was validated in The Cancer Genome Atlas lung adenocarcinoma cohort. The translation of signature score to pathway activity was further investigated by integrative analyses using The Cancer Genome Atlas and The Cancer Protein Atlas lung adenocarcinoma data sets. Results The results showed that the three gene signatures were mutually interdependent in lung adenocarcinoma but not in lung squamous cell carcinoma. The signature activities were higher in necrosis-positive tumors than in necrosis-negative tumors. The signature score correlated with the expression level of the representative protein that implicated the activity of each pathway. These signatures stratified patients with operable and stage I lung adenocarcinomas into different risk groups independent of age and stage. Furthermore, the signatures translated to a pathologic feature, tumor necrosis, which predicted shorter overall and relapse-free survival in patients with operable and stage I lung adenocarcinomas. Conclusion This study showed that gene signatures could translate into a pathologic feature, tumor necrosis, with risk stratification ability in patients with operable and stage I lung adenocarcinomas.

    Abstract: Appropriate clinical decision-making relies on accurate data interpretation, which in turn relies on the use of suitable statistical models. Long tails and early crossover—2 features commonly observed in immune checkpoint inhibitor (ICI) survival curves—raise questions as to the suitability of Cox proportional hazards regression for ICI survival analysis. Cox proportional hazards–Taylor expansion adjustment for long-term survival data (Cox-TEL) adjustment may provide possible solutions in this setting. Objective To estimate overall survival and progression-free survival benefits of ICI therapy vs chemotherapy using Cox-TEL adjustment. Data Sources A PubMed search was performed for all cataloged publications through May 22, 2022. Study Selection The search was restricted to randomized clinical trials with search terms for ICIs and lung cancer, melanoma, or urothelial carcinoma. The publications identified were further reviewed for inclusion. Data Extraction and Synthesis Cox proportional hazards ratios (HRs) were transformed to Cox-TEL HRs for patients with short-term treatment response (ie, short-term survivor) (ST-HR) and difference in proportions for patients with long-term survival (LT-DP) by Cox-TEL. Meta-analyses were performed using a frequentist random-effects model. Main Outcomes and Measures Outcomes of interest were pooled overall survival (primary outcome) and progression-free survival (secondary outcome) HRs, ST-HRs, and LT-DPs. Subgroup analyses stratified by cancer type also were performed. Results A total of 1036 publications was identified. After 3 levels of review against inclusion criteria, 13 clinical trials (7 in non–small cell lung cancer, 3 in melanoma, and 3 in urothelial carcinoma) were selected for the meta-analysis. In the primary analysis, pooled findings were 0.75 (95% CI, 0.70-0.81) for HR, 0.86 (95% CI, 0.81-0.92) for ST-HR, and 0.08 (95% CI, 0.06-0.10) for LT-DP. In the secondary analysis, the pooled values for progression-free survival were 0.77 (95% CI, 0.64-0.91) for HR, 1.02 (95% CI, 0.84-1.24) for ST-HR, and 0.10 (95% CI, 0.06-0.14) for LT-DP. Conclusions and Relevance This systematic review and meta-analysis of ICI clinical trial results noted consistently larger ST-HRs vs Cox HRs for ICI therapy, with an LT-DP of approximately 10%. These results suggest that Cox HRs may not provide a full picture of survival outcomes when the risk reduction from treatment is not constant, which may aid in the decision-making process of oncologists and patients.
